Just tested this little trick - doesn't do much aside from boosting the score by 20pts here.
- default thread count: 1224.6
- all threads selected: 1231.7
- only 64 threads: 1245.5
Link to screen: http://hwbot.org/blog/wp-content//Capture1.png
It's a legit tweak for the benchmark.
You're doing it wrong, but yeah legit.
The tweak consists in finding the threads that boost the score, not just selecting one like you did. I.e. I found best avg score is given by running in steps of 8 (1-2-3-4-8-16-24 etc), but like Mr.Scott said, it depends a lot on each cpu/platform.
